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Abyssinian genet | white stickhydroid |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(động vật) | Animalia (động vật) |
| Phylum | Chordata (động vật có dây sống) | Cnidaria (Sứa lông châm) |
| Class | Mammalia (lớp Thú) | Hydrozoa (Hydrozoa) |
| Order | Carnivora (bộ Ăn thịt) | Anthoathecata (Anthoathecata) |
| Family | Viverridae | Eudendriidae |
| Genus | Genetta | Eudendrium |
| Species | Genetta abyssinica | Eudendrium album |
